    I am sure no one is getting paid, donttrustthisposter.

    The Directory is moribund, it's very "2002" and it will continue to lose ground as the web grows, and its editor base continues to shrink.

    The link will bring you near zero human traffic, and it is not considered a "special" link by google.

    Save your money. Buy yourself a frappuccino, or give it to charity.

    There are whole niches that have only a few sites in DMOZ.

    For instance Myspace layouts:
    http://search.dmoz.org/cgi-bin/search?search=myspace+layouts

    Four sites on the whole internet? Hmmmm

    There are hundreds for desktop wallpaper but only four for myspace layouts. Clearly the desktop wallpaper guy did not know you could make some money by not approving these sites.

    Again, only 18 sites on Forex training http://tinylink.com/?SJqrEBgWTv

    The mortgage editor did not know this was so lucrative because there are a couple thousand mortgage listings: http://xrl.us/wtfd

    There are more examples but you get the idea.
